**Scope**:
**Reece is on a transformative drive to reduce our impact on the environment and prepare our business for the energy network of the future. As a key enabler of this vision, the Energy Management Specialist will bring to life the commercial strategy and execution of our Energy Management Plan, bringing commercial and project management acumen to our full Energy Management category.**:
**Our competitive advantage will be delivered through being a leader, not a follower.**:
**Doing good things because they make sense to do them.**:
**Key Responsibilities**:
- **Review existing desktop analysis to validate potential emissions\cost impacts**:
- **Identify additional inhibiting factors and refine the scope of the project**:
- **Plan out the project components and articulate the needs for external support**:
- **Determine the most appropriate panel of external partners to support initiatives**:
- **Engage the market to determine the best fit provider(s) to deliver on the promise**:
- **Manage existing commercial arrangements, alongside new partners**:
- **Report to leadership on commercial benefits achieved following the agreed strategy**:
- **Continually seek to revise and improve on the value delivered.**:
- **Compliance to all applicable regulations and standards is an expectation, not a benefit.**:
- **Monitor supply partner performance to ensure minimum expectations are met**:
- **Embed innovation as a constant - suppliers should be held accountable for driving value**:
**About you**:
- **Have a strong understanding of how both energy retailing and solar installations are a managed in a distribution and retail environment.**:
- **Understanding current cost models in the energy industry**:
- **Building strong and positive working relationships with stakeholders**:
- **Extensive knowledge and best practice experience in energy management**:
- **Experience leading commercial negotiations with energy providers**:
- **Ability to present effectively to inform an audience, using current presentation technologies and media formats. Able to field audience questions comfortably and confidently**:
